You send a set of photos, and what arrives is softer, smaller and somehow greyer than what left. Nothing was corrupted — something along the way decided the pictures were too big and helpfully fixed it for you.

Here is where quality actually goes, and how to hand over photographs that are the same file you started with.

Who is shrinking your photos

Almost every convenient channel re-encodes images on the way through, because it is cheaper for them and invisible to most users.

  • Messaging apps are the worst offenders. Sending a photo through most chat apps re-compresses it hard — a 6 MB image can arrive at a few hundred kilobytes. Many offer a "send as file" or "original quality" option; without it you are sending a thumbnail with ambitions.
  • Social platforms re-encode everything on upload, and downloading from them gives you their version, never yours.
  • Some email clients offer to "reduce image size" when attaching, and the offer is easy to accept without reading.
  • Screenshots and AirDrop-to-a-different-format quietly convert HEIC to JPEG, which is another generation of loss.

Each pass through a lossy codec throws away detail permanently. Two or three re-encodes is the difference between a print-worthy file and something that looks acceptable only on a phone.

The rule: transfer, do not process

The fix is not a clever setting. It is choosing a channel that treats your photograph as a file to move rather than an image to display.

Anything that shows a preview, generates thumbnails, or offers to optimise is in the business of processing images. A transfer service that moves bytes gives back the same bytes, checksum for checksum. That is the whole trick.

If a service can show your client a nice gallery of the photos, it has decoded and re-encoded them to do it.

Sending the originals

Send RAW when the recipient is editing. A retoucher, a colourist, or anyone grading needs the latitude that only the original sensor data has. RAW files are large — 25-50 MB each is normal, more on a high-resolution body — and that size is the point.

Send full-quality JPEG or HEIC when the recipient is using, not editing. A client picking selects, a designer placing images in a layout, a publication that will do its own export. Straight out of the camera or exported at maximum quality, with no resizing.

Keep the folder structure. For a shoot, send the folders as they are rather than flattening several hundred files into one directory. If you need one archive to preserve that structure, zip it — for organisation, not for size, since a zip of JPEGs saves very little.

Metadata: keep it or strip it, but decide

Photographs carry more than pixels. EXIF holds camera, lens, settings and often GPS coordinates; IPTC holds captions, copyright and credit.

For professional delivery, keep it — the copyright and credit fields are how authorship travels with the file, and the technical data is genuinely useful to whoever works on it next.

For anything personal being sent to someone you do not know well, consider stripping location. A photo taken at home carries the coordinates of your home, and most people have no idea it is there.

Note that re-encoding through a messaging app usually strips metadata as a side effect — so the same shortcut that destroys your quality also destroys your copyright fields.

Practicalities for a full shoot

  • Do the size arithmetic. 800 RAW files at 40 MB is 32 GB. At a real 20 Mbps upload that is roughly three and a half hours. Start it when you do not need the connection.
  • Use a wired connection for anything measured in hours.
  • Use a transfer that resumes. With hundreds of files, a tool that restarts the whole batch on a dropped connection is unusable. Chunked uploads mean a blip costs a slice.
  • Send selects first. A small transfer of the twenty best images gets the client working while the full set uploads behind it. It also catches "these are the wrong shots" before you have spent three hours.
  • Match the expiry to the job — a month for a client working through a set at their own pace, a week for a quick approval.
  • Name the transfer after the shoot, not the date. It is what your history will show you in six months.

When smaller is the right answer

Sending originals is not automatically correct. If the recipient is putting the image on a website, a 45 MB RAW is a burden and a 2500px JPEG is exactly what they need. If they are approving a composition, they do not need print resolution.

The mistake is not sending a smaller file. It is sending a smaller file by accident, because a chat app decided for you.

The short version

Pick a channel that moves files rather than displaying them, send the original when the recipient will edit it, export deliberately when they will not, and decide about metadata rather than letting a re-encode decide for you.
